Output 808ac58ebe7913a2bead636ae64573dca5a7f1a46361d597c1e8be9065556383:62

value
20000000
script pubkey
OP_0 OP_PUSHBYTES_20 8af45da9f8a57a829ae378f530a9acc9da3a0811
address
bc1q3t69m20c54ag9xhr0r6np2dve8dr5zq3tf3y6e
transaction
808ac58ebe7913a2bead636ae64573dca5a7f1a46361d597c1e8be9065556383